Barbasco Toxicity
Barbasco Toxicity refers to the toxic effects caused by compounds found in barbasco or Derris, plants used traditionally for fishing and as insecticides.
Cueva del Azufre
A cave in Mexico known for its unique ecosystem, which includes sulfur-rich waters and a variety of adapted organisms thriving in extreme conditions.
Increased Resistance
A phenomenon where organisms develop the capacity to withstand harmful agents or conditions such as antibiotics, pesticides, or environmental stressors.
San Jose Scale
A plant pest, specifically an insect, notorious for damaging fruit trees and other plants by sucking their sap.
